The Impact Of Executive Leadership Coaching On Organizational Success

executive leadership coaching is a powerful tool that can drive organizational success and help leaders reach their full potential. In today’s fast-paced and competitive business environment, effective leadership is crucial for achieving strategic goals and ensuring long-term growth. Executive coaching offers a personalized approach to development, focusing on enhancing leadership skills, improving decision-making, and fostering a culture of high performance.

One of the key benefits of executive leadership coaching is the opportunity for leaders to gain self-awareness and a deeper understanding of their strengths and weaknesses. Through one-on-one coaching sessions, executives can explore their leadership style, communication patterns, and unconscious biases that may impact their decision-making. By addressing these areas of development, leaders can become more effective in their roles and inspire their teams to perform at their best.

Executive coaching also provides a safe space for leaders to reflect on their leadership challenges and seek guidance on how to overcome them. This collaborative relationship between coach and executive allows for open and honest conversations, where leaders can explore new perspectives, identify blind spots, and develop strategies for improvement. By receiving constructive feedback and actionable insights, executives can make meaningful changes that lead to enhanced performance and better results.

In addition to self-awareness and reflection, executive coaching equips leaders with the tools and techniques to navigate complex business environments with confidence and resilience. Coaches can help executives develop crucial skills such as emotional intelligence, adaptability, and conflict resolution, enabling them to lead with clarity and purpose. Through role-playing exercises, case studies, and real-world scenarios, executives can practice new behaviors and strategies that will drive positive outcomes for their teams and organizations.

Furthermore, executive coaching can support leaders in creating a vision and a roadmap for organizational success. By setting clear goals, defining priorities, and establishing measurable metrics for success, executives can align their actions with the strategic direction of the company and drive sustained growth. Coaches can help leaders clarify their vision, articulate their values, and inspire others to rally behind a common purpose, fostering a culture of collaboration and innovation.

Another critical aspect of executive leadership coaching is the focus on building high-performing teams and fostering a culture of trust and accountability. Through coaching interventions such as team dynamics assessments, conflict resolution workshops, and communication skills training, leaders can create a supportive and inclusive work environment where employees feel valued, motivated, and empowered to achieve their full potential. By nurturing a culture of psychological safety and continuous feedback, executives can drive engagement, retention, and performance across all levels of the organization.
